In her 17 seasons leading the Canes, Meier has amassed 10 20-win seasons and coached the team to 12 postseason appearances, including 10 straight from 2009-2019. Katie Meier completed her 17th season at the helm of the Hurricanes womens basketball program in 2021-22. Five All-Americans have emerged under Meiers tutelage: Tamara James (2006), Shenise Johnson (2011, 2012), Riquna Williams (2011, 2012), Adrienne Motley (2016) and Beatrice Mompremier (2019, 2020). In 2015-16, Meier led Miami to a 24-9 record to tie for the fifth-most wins in a season in program history. Through the 2021-22 campaign, Meier boasts a career record of 400-256 and holds a 324-210 mark during her time heading up the Miami program. Six coaches who have been assistants for Meier during her head coaching career have gone on to earn Division I head coaching positions: Octavia Blue (Kennesaw State), Lynn Bria (Stetson), Amanda Butler (Florida and Clemson), Darrick Gibbs (North Florida), Carolyn Kieger (Marquette and Penn State) and Stephanie McCormick (Western Carolina).
